    Study Notes

    Family Life During War

    • Ahmed's family lives in a war-torn area, experiencing frequent bombings and the fear of violence.
    • They seek shelter in the basement of a building, and the bathroom is the safest place during bombing alerts.
    • A bombing damages the grandfather's nursery, impacting the family emotionally.
    • The grandfather, who has heart problems, lives with them.
    • The mother is worried about his well-being.

    School and Education

    • The father runs a secret school in an underground cellar.
    • The father's secret school is in a cellar.
    • The family is impacted by the war and strict rules.
    • The family struggles with the impacts on food and water.
    • School is disrupted by the ongoing conflict.

    Daily Life and Challenges

    • The family faces extreme difficulty accessing basic necessities like food.
    • Long lines form to get bread in the town, and queues are often spent waiting for hours in cold rain or snow.
    • The family shares resources and adjusts to difficult circumstances.
    • The elderly in the community need help and face severe hardships.
    • Children are forced to fight in the war.
